        | Term 
 
        | Delegating Style of Leadership |  | Definition 
 
        | Used with experienced individuals.  Giving your subordinates the authority to make decisions to accomplish an assigned task |  | 
        |  | 
        
        | Term 
 
        | Participating Style of Leadership |  | Definition 
 
        | Listening to your subordinates, asking for ideas and opinions but retaining decision making authority |  | 
        |  | 
        
        | Term 
 
        | Directing Style of Leadership |  | Definition 
 
        | Providing instruction and direction to subordinates. Used with inexperienced individuals and in emergencies when quick action is required |  |
